Brandeis Admissions Interview

Hey guys! I will be visiting Brandeis University in the first week in August and I have scheduled an on campus interview. I am really nervous because I have no idea what they are going to ask. Do they ask a lot of questions to see if you know about the school or are they more about your own academic and personal interests? Those with previous experience willing to share are much appreciated! =]

D had a summer interview. She had a resume with her and the admissions director asked her questions about herself from that. He even went on a website she had put down for her acapella group in the middle of the interview. She made sure she was knowledgable about Brandeis and asked specific questions about their music program and double majoring. But the basic focus was to get her to speak about herself and her experiences in high school.

I've been doing alumni interviews for Brandeis for years.
One thing that I always ask is for the candidates to explain what in *particular* about Brandeis appeals to them. In other words, "tell me something you like about Brandeis that you couldn't say about any of the other schools to which you are applying."
